Marcel Hartel (born 19 January 1996) is a German footballer who plays as a midfielder for Union Berlin.[1]

Club career

Early career

Born in Köln, Hartel started playing football as a youth for SC West Köln. In 2002, he joined 1. FC Köln's youth system.[2] Having moved through the club's youth ranks, he made his Bundesliga debut on 20 February 2016, in a 1–0 away defeat against Borussia Mönchengladbach.[3] During the 2016-17 season, he made 12 appearances for 1. FC Köln's reserves scoring 3 goals and contributing 5 assists.[2]

Union Berlin

In May 2017, Union Berlin announced the signing of Hartel on a three-year deal.[2] He scored his first goal for the club in a 1–1 draw with Arminia Bielefeld.
